Most a short while ago, it has been discovered that conolidine and the above derivatives act about the atypical chemokine receptor 3 (ACKR3. Expressed in related spots as classical opioid receptors, it binds to a wide array of endogenous opioids. Unlike most opioid receptors, this receptor acts for a scavenger and doesn't activate a next messenger system (fifty nine). As discussed by Meyrath et al., this also indicated a achievable connection involving these receptors as well as the endogenous opiate procedure (59). This research eventually decided the ACKR3 receptor didn't make any G protein sign response by measuring and discovering no mini G protein interactions, as opposed to classical opiate receptors, which recruit these proteins for signaling.

Scientists have not too long ago recognized and succeeded in synthesizing conolidine, a all-natural compound that reveals guarantee as being a strong analgesic agent with a far more favorable safety profile. Although the specific system of action remains elusive, it's now postulated that conolidine might have various biologic targets. Presently, conolidine has actually been revealed to inhibit Cav2.two calcium channels and maximize The provision of endogenous opioid peptides by binding to some lately determined opioid scavenger ACKR3. Although the identification of conolidine as a possible novel analgesic agent offers yet another avenue to deal with the opioid disaster and handle CNCP, even further experiments are needed to be familiar with its mechanism of motion and utility and efficacy in handling CNCP.

Importantly, these receptors had been discovered to are activated by a variety of endogenous opioids in a focus much like that observed for activation and signaling of classical opiate receptors. In turn, these receptors ended up located to own scavenging exercise, binding to and reducing endogenous amounts of opiates accessible for binding to opiate receptors (59). This scavenging exercise was found to supply assure as a detrimental regulator of opiate perform and as an alternative manner of Regulate on the classical opiate signaling pathway.

Investigation on conolidine is restricted, nevertheless the handful of research currently available clearly show that the drug holds promise as a attainable opiate-like therapeutic for Persistent agony. Conolidine was very first synthesized in 2011 as Portion of a study by Tarselli et al. (60) The first de novo pathway to artificial creation uncovered that their synthesized kind served as productive analgesics from Serious, persistent discomfort in an in-vivo product (sixty). A biphasic suffering design was utilized, wherein formalin Remedy is injected right into a rodent’s paw. This results in a primary discomfort response immediately adhering to injection in addition to a secondary soreness response twenty - forty minutes just after injection (sixty two).
